Trivia we may care about in 40 years...or not
-The Chevrolet Corsica was the first American car to be equipped with daytime running lights as standard equipment.
-The Chevrolet Corsica was at one time the hottest-selling GM car in China.
-At the height of its popularity, the Corsica outsold all other cars in the Chevrolet lineup except the Cavalier.
-A little-known twin of the Corsica is the Pontiac Tempest, which is identical to the Corsica with the exception of a slightly different front grille; all of which were sold in Canada.
-Over the years, the Corsica has been offered in sedan and hatchback formats, and in 4 trim levels: base, LT, LTZ and the somewhat rare XT, which offered leather interior!
-The Corsica was designed as a 4-door version of the Chevrolet Beretta, but it is actually shorter than the Beretta by a few inches. Its powertrain and chassis are descendants of those of the Chevrolet Citation.Chris
